  8. Hi everyone, I've been using Videopad for years and this is the first time I've had this issue come up. Today I was editing a video in VP and parts of the video suddenly started appearing in black and white with weird ditko dot like artifacts with random colors. I finished the project just thinking it was an issue that would go away but when I exported the videos the coloring errors and artifacts were still there. So to fix the issue I first tried updating to the latest version of VP but the issue was still apparent. Then I tried uninstalling vp and when that changed nothing I uninstalled again clicking the option to remove all data and still nothing happened. Lastly I started a new project and put in some different footage to see if there was an issue with the original mp4 file and the same issue showed up. The weirdest part is I do reaction content to animated shows and this issue doesn't seems to have an effect on the animated show mp4s i add to the project only the real footage I've recorded.
